cn type 7657

Mint
Philippopolis 🔍
Region: Thrace
Typology
Date
160-161 AD
Roman Imperial Period  🔍
Obverse
Legend
ΑVΤ ΑΙ ΑΔΡΙΑ ΑΝΤΟΝΕΙΝΟϹ
Design
Laureate head of Antoninus Pius, right.
go to the NLP result of this description
Reverse
Legend
ΗΓΕ ΓΑΡΓΙΛΙ ΑΝΤΙΚΟΥ ΦΙΛΙΠΠΟΠΟΛΕΙΤΩΝ
Design
Homonoia standing left, holding patera and cornucopia; at her feet, altar.
